Bug ID: 111089 Summary: ODR violation warning in std::variant implementation when linking(LTO) C++20 and C++17 TUs Product: gcc Version: 12.3.0 Status: UNCONFIRMED Severity: normal Priority: P3 Component: c++ Assignee: unassigned at gcc dot gnu.org Reporter: damian.jarek93 at gmail dot com Target Milestone: --- Created attachment 55770 --> https://gcc.gnu.org/bugzilla/attachment.cgi?id=55770&action=edit ii files of a minimal example that reproduces the issue When 2 TUs are LTO-linked, g++ complains about an ODR violation in std::variant's implementation: /usr/bin/g++-12 -flto -Wall -Wextra -g -flto=auto -fno-fat-lto-objects CMakeFiles/main.dir/main.cpp.o -o main libcxx17-lib.a /usr/include/c++/12/variant:244:12: note: type 'struct _Uninitialized' itself violates the C++ One Definition Rule 244 | struct _Uninitialized<_Type, false> | ^ /usr/include/c++/12/variant:378:11: note: type 'union _Variadic_union' itself violates the C++ One Definition Rule 378 | union _Variadic_union<_First, _Rest...> | ^ /workspaces/odr-bug-repro/cxx17.hpp:8:6: warning: 'test' violates the C++ One Definition Rule [-Wodr] 8 | void test(std::variant<std::string, std::uint32_t> id); | ^ /workspaces/odr-bug-repro/cxx17.cpp:5:6: note: type mismatch in parameter 1 5 | void test(std::variant<std::string, std::uint32_t> id) | ^ /usr/include/c++/12/variant:1336:11: note: type 'struct variant' itself violates the C++ One Definition Rule 1336 | class variant | ^ /workspaces/odr-bug-repro/cxx17.cpp:5:6: note: 'test' was previously declared here 5 | void test(std::variant<std::string, std::uint32_t> id) | The function 'void test(std::variant<std::string, std::uint32_t> id)' must be defined in a TU compiled with -std=gnu++17 and called in a TU compiled with -std=gnu++20. Complete command line that reproduces the issue: /usr/bin/g++-12 -std=gnu++20 -flto -Wall -Wextra -g -o main.cpp.o -c main.cpp /usr/bin/g++-12 -std=gnu++17 -flto -Wall -Wextra -g -o cxx17.cpp.o -c cxx17.cpp /usr/bin/g++-12 -flto -Wall -Wextra -g -flto=auto -fno-fat-lto-objects main.cpp.o cxx17.cpp.o -o main g++ version: Using built-in specs.
